普通台式计算机可以跑大数据吗?
1. 前言(讲解大数据)
大数据(big data)又称巨量资料,是指高速(Velocity)涌现的大量(Volume)多样化(Variety)的数据,它具有大量、高速、多样、低价值密度、真实性5个特点。大数据这个概念起源是在1960-70年代,当时全球第一批数据中心和首个数据库在这个时代诞生。随着互联网的发展,大数据能够帮助我们更准确的分析数据,给出我们专业性的指导意见,例如产品开发、客户体验、机器学习、预测性维护等这些都是企业大数据常见的使用场景。



2.大数据对服务器配置的要求
高性能
处理器的性能很重要,CPU的主频要高,因为要提供较大的缓存。

可靠性
系统要稳定,避免在跑数据的时候,系统突然出故障,要考虑硬盘、网卡、内存、电源这些设备稳定耐用性。

存储数据的安全性和稳定性
硬件要拓展性好,在后期业务量增长的时候,能否进行扩展也很重要,大数据跑起来,需要硬件一直保证处于工作状态。

3. 计算机和服务器
储存需求
我们这里看看超微的SYS-640SP-E1CR60举,超微这款存储服务器高达 54MB 的缓存。

市面上服务器最大能够支持102TB,而目前计算机最大能支持512TB,现在大部分人的计算机容量都在16GB以下,1TB=1024GB,可想而知,服务器的容量有多大。

计算能力
同样的数据,普通台式计算机可能要跑一天,但是服务器只需要一天甚至更短的时间就能够完成和普通台式计算机一样的工作量。


数据处理和分析
服务器处理数据,会先按照数据传输序将数据摘要排入队列,然后服务器在按照队列依次进行处理,然后进行数据分类和有限处理一起使用,将数据按照不同的类型进行分类,最后对数据进行分层,分流管理。
普通台式对于大型任务,处理起来速度慢。效率低。

3.结论
所以普通台式机跑不了大数据,对于海量数据的大数据项目,个人电脑是无法实现的,个人电脑可以搭建,但是只能做简单的测试,正常跑大数据应用的机器是常年不关机的,而且要求性能很高。在硬件方面,台式计算机就不能够满足

。
如果有什么不了解的地方,欢迎私信我们,别忘记右上方点点关注。